Transaction 5042461f65a4ecf453cff97fd80eea1011900fd87dbe9a37848af2344751eed4

1 Input
2 Outputs
  • 5042461f65a4ecf453cff97fd80eea1011900fd87dbe9a37848af2344751eed4:0
  • value  2440964
    address  3ECFJWXCzXMtVTXLh1Kczr7weSt7GoyRhH
  • 5042461f65a4ecf453cff97fd80eea1011900fd87dbe9a37848af2344751eed4:1
  • value  12816146
    address  3QKPuJQbMUnjCsjUJZKCJMzaujpP5uRziQ